GigaWalk: Interactive Walkthrough of Complex Environments [article]

William V. Baxter III, Avneesh Sud, Naga K. Govindaraju, Dinesh Manocha
2002 Symposium on Rendering  
We present a new parallel algorithm and a system, GigaWalk, for interactive walkthrough of complex, gigabytesized environments. Our approach combines occlusion culling and levels-of-detail and uses two graphics pipelines with one or more processors. GigaWalk uses a unified scene graph representation for multiple acceleration techniques, and performs spatial clustering of geometry, conservative occlusion culling, and load-balancing between graphics pipelines and processors.
